Nuclear Envelope
The double membrane structure that surrounds the nucleus in eukaryotic cells, separating the contents of the nucleus from the cytoplasm.
Telophase
The final phase of cell division, during which chromosomes de-condense, nuclear envelopes re-form around the daughter nuclei, and cytokinesis usually occurs, resulting in two separate cells.
Anaphase
Stage of mitosis during which sister chromatids separate and move toward opposite spindle poles.
